2020 Olympic Gold Medalist on Saturday Night, Crushing Hirono Mishiro (17-2-1, 6 Kos) by a Fifth-Round Technical Knockout in the Ibf Lightweight Title at The Theater at the Madison Square Garden in New York City. Cruz Used His Power Jab Throughout The Fight to Tag Mishiro.
In The Third Round, Cruz Opened Up With Right Hands, Dropping Mishiro Twice. The Second Knockdown Came in The Final Seconds The Third. If Not, He Would Have Surely Been Finished Off by The Cuban Talent.
Cruz Took The Fourth Round off, Mustly Jabbing, Moving, And Occasionally Landing Right Hands. In The Fifth, Andy Went After Mishiro, Landing a Three-Punch Combination That Staggered Him, Forcing The Referee to Step In and Halt. The Time Was at 1:13 of the round.
Mishiro Was Trying to Adapt and Show More Aggression in Rounds Four and Five, But It Wasn’t Working. You could tell me what he was Given Instructions by His Corner to Go On The Attack Because He Getting Slaughtered by Cruz in The First Three Rounds. It didn’t work.
Cruz’s Performance Was Best Thus Far On Tonight’s Card. It was a masterclass, Showing Skills That The Other Fighters On The Matchroom Card Could Having Of Dream.
With Victory, Cruz is Now The Mandatory Challenger for IBF LIGHTWEIGHT Champion Muratalla.
